a few years ago, when the Huawei E620 1.8Mbps HSDPA modem first came out, iTalk Cellular had a special on MTN, for an IBM 1.6celeron lappie, with the E620 and a full 150Mb per month for R454pm over 24mo... at the time it was a good deal ! Back then the 150megs could outlast the month :-)
Now its not even a day's worth of data.... but that IBM R52 laptop is still going well, now with my kid, modem bummed off onto someone else long time ago
Its very good to see how far we've come!
